Rain, thunderstorms and high wind can also have an affect on radon testing results. Radon readings have been known to go down when the outdoor wind speeds increase during periods of high humidity. When the seasons change such as fall to winter, radon testing can be affected.

Opening windows at the upper levels actually has the potential to increase radon levels during a short-term test. In reality, if enough windows are opened, very small amounts of wind will be far larger factors than follow this link stack effect, and radon levels will probably decrease.

Although the biologic basis for the interaction between cigarette smoking and residential radon is unclear, smoking may promote radon-initiated cells (6), implying that initial exposure to radon may increase the susceptibility of lung cells to the harmful effects of smoking.

Wellness Canada details radon as the primary source of lung cancer in non-smokers. It can accumulate to unnaturally high and also dangerous levels in homes.

Radon degrees are decreased with permanently mounted radon mitigation systems. A lot of radon systems can be set up in one day and also radon levels can be minimized within 24 hr after system installment.
